ON WRIT OF CERTIORARI
PIERCE, Justice, for the court:
¶ 1. A divorced couple, Charles Allen and Janet Allen, filed a petition to revoke their divorce. While the petition was pending, Charles died. The chancellor initially quashed the motion. On rehearing, the chancellor found that Janet had produced sufficient evidence of reconciliation and entered an order revoking the divorce. Arthur Carlisle, the administrator of Charles's estate, appealed...
